Residential battery storage skyrockets in record-setting 2024

The US battery storage market set another record in 2024, installing 12.3 gigawatts (GW) of new capacity across all sectors, according to a new report from the American Clean Power Association (ACP) and Wood Mackenzie.

In total, 12,314 megawatts (MW) and 37,143 megawatt-hours (MWh) of energy storage were added, marking a jump of 33% and 34%, respectively, compared to 2023.

BYD’s cheapest EV is launching in Europe soon with a new name and more upgrades

The Seagull is BYD’s cheapest EV, starting at under $10,000 in China. Later this year, it will launch in Europe as the Dolphin Surf with added safety tech and more. BYD’s executive vice president, Stella Li, said it will be “the best value” when it arrives.

South Korea just opened its largest EV charging hub

South Korea just got its largest outdoor EV fast-charging hub, and it’s at the Korea International Exhibition Center (KINTEX) in Goyang. The new hub, built by charging network Water, features 46 fast chargers capable of juicing up everything from electric cars to buses and trucks.

Chick-fil-A is piloting solar + storage microgrids in California

Chick-fil-A is working with microgrid developer SolMicroGrid to pilot solar and battery storage microgrids at its restaurants in California.

Chinese authorities delay approval for BYD’s pending EV plant in Mexico amid fears of the technology leaking into the US

Booming global EV automaker Build Your Dreams (BYD) has hit a snag with the Chinese government, which has delayed the green light to build a new plant in Mexico amid fears that proprietary technology in the southern part of North America could more easily make its way into the United States
